Akkineni Nagarjuna, son of legendary Akkineni Nageswara Rao, has been a prominent Indian cinema actor for four decades. His breakthrough came in Mani Ratnam's 'Gitanjali', Ram Gopal Varma's 'Shiva', and the devotional epics "Annamaya" and "Sri Ramadasu". He has also worked extensively in Bollywood, including Ayan Mukerji's 2022 fantasy action film "Brahmastra," and played a leading role in Sekhar Kammula's "Kuberaa". Alongside his acting career, he heads Annapurna Studios, one of India's most storied production and technical facilities.
